MacVoices #20012: CES Unveiled - FindOut Searches Your Documents on your Computer and Across Your Organization
<p>At CES Unveiled in Las Vegas, <strong>Nawfal Sikal</strong>, the CTO of <strong><a href="http://findout.fr">FindOut</a></strong>, explains how their service not only can search and identify information on your computer, but also across all the computers in your organization. Using OCR, information can be found in PDF files, images, scans, and more. Nawful outlines the requirements and security of the service.</p>

Sun, 12 January 2020
<p>At CES Unveiled in Las Vegas, <strong>Ryan Herd</strong>, the CEO of <a href="https://www.caregiversmartsolutions.com"><strong>Caregiver Smart Solutions</strong></a>, outlines how their system of sensors and devices can be placed around the home to monitor seniors or others with care needs, without having to wear or carry them. Fall detection, behavior patterns, and more can be tracked to keep seniors living at home while providing peace of mind for caregivers.</p> |
